Publisher's Synopsis

"Before love at first sight, there were things no one saw. Annie never much believed in love. That is, until meeting Mark. After crossing paths on morning commutes, they connect at a group counseling session for trauma survivors. Each recognizes something in the other, though both hide their own troubled pasts. It's a whirlwind romance that propels Annie through their courtship, all the way to her wedding day-a day she couldn't have predicted for herself once upon a time yet now feels surer about than anything in her life. But as Annie stands at the altar, casting her eyes over the rows of well-wishers, she spots a stranger in the crowd, and she soon learns that her new life isn't going to be the happily ever after that she had planned. Who is the stranger at the wedding? What really happened to Mark's first wife? And was Annie and Mark's meeting as random as it first appeared, or is something more sinister at work?
